Numbers around the ball. Why we miss Armo badly.
So the game plan seems to be to have more numbers at stoppages and around the ball when the play is stationary.
The obvious problem with this is it means we are outnumbered everywhere else on the field.
This explains:
Our poor kicking efficiency
Our high turnover numbers from kicks +(they have more numbers behind the ball)
Our high handball ratio (noone to kick to)
The opposition high efficiency from their kicks ( they have more numbers ahead of the ball)
Can anyone get kicking efficiency stats rather than just disposal efficiency?
My guess is we will be close to the worst aide in the AFL for this and the game plan is the reason why. It isn't because we can't kick. It is because we are kicking to out numbered situations.
The answer?
We need less players but of better quality around the stationary ball.
This is where Armo comes in.
I am not saying he would have changed the result in the last three games but he would have made us more competitive.
The club should throw the kitchen sink at Kelly Martin and or Rockliff.
If that fails we need quality inside outside mids at the draft.

Re: Numbers around the ball. Why we miss Armo badly.
Armo won't help.
He's a gun when healthy, but our problems when we had him - where that we lacked speed and run to assist the 'grunt' we had.
Now that's he's out, we've lost his grunt yes - but we still haven't found the run. And he won't help that.
Basically, he'll improve us because he's a really good footballer. But he won't 'fix' us.
